IRCTC trains to pilgrim centres

January 30, 2015 12:00 am | Updated 09:06 am IST - CHENNAI:

The Indian Railway Catering and Tourism Corporation (IRCTC) has launched a pilgrim tourist train each for Shirdi and the nine Jyothirlingas in February.

The seven-day Guru krupa yatra will include a visit to Shirdi, Mantralayam and Pandharpur and leaves from Madurai via Chennai on February 5. The 14-day Nava Jyothirlinga yatra commences from Madurai on February 14. This tour will not cover Kedarnath, Rameswaram and Kashi, said L. Ravikumar, Additional General Manager (Tourism).
